Raipur, April 18 (IANS) In a major move towards Union Home Minister Amit Shah’s mission to make India free of Maoist insurgency by March 2026, Badesetti Panchayat in Sukma district has officially been declared the first Maoist-free Panchayat in Chhattisgarh. The development followed the surrender by 22 Maoists, including 11 from Badesetti alone, before the security forces on Friday.

New Delhi, April 18 (IANS) Dr Shakeel Ahmad, Block Development Officer (BDO) in Shopian District of Jammu and Kashmir, highlighted the transformative impact of the Direct Benefit Transfer (DBT) system, emphasising its role in plugging leakages and improving welfare delivery across India. He said it grew from 28 schemes in 2013-14 to 320 schemes, saving Rs 3.48 lakh crore.
